I met John Briel III a few years ago at church. Every Sunday he met my family at the door, with a warm smile and a firm handshake. He was a real gentleman, and lived his life for the Lord. (He kind of resembled Colonal Sanders.)
Like many of us, he didn’t always believe that Jesus Christ was our Savior, but one day he realized there was something missing in his life.
He wanted everybody he met to know the Lord also. Every morning he would go to a local restaurant in town, and have breakfast. He had a lot of friends there. He shared his stories of his young adult life as a dirt track racer. He raced under the name “Johnnie Johnson.” His Mother wouldn’t allow him to race on Sunday, so he took that name so she wouldn’t see his name in the paper. One day he had an accident. He lost control of his car, and was headed towards the grandstand. Somehow he managed to swerve, and instead hit a light pole. He ended up losing a leg, but nobody else got hurt.
He is enshrined in the Michigan racing hall of fame. A few years ago John had a heart attack and he passed away shortly thereafter.
Just before his funeral, I found out he had been a prisoner of war. He got captured during the Battle of the Bulge, in World War Two. He never mentioned this to me. All he talked about was his love of the Lord, and his racing days. At the funeral, the room was filled with his family, the people that he knew from the restaurant, friends from his racing days, and all his friends from church. He was truly a blessed man, and so were we for knowing him.
